Freelancer Platforms

Whether you have complex or specific design needs or you just prefer to outsource, these platforms connect you with professionals:
- Upwork. Your go-to freelancing platform for experienced designers specializing in trade show booth graphics, banners, and promotional materials.
- Fiverr. In this online marketplace, it’s the freelancers that are sellers while business owners are the buyers. Find designers for exhibition banners, signage, and print-ready booth visuals here
- DesignCrowd. Crowdsource trade show design concepts from DesignCrowd’s creative community.
- Toptal. Tap into top-tier designers here when you need your trade show materials to look like a million bucks.
- Behance. Explore portfolios of exhibition design specialists here and reach out to those whose style matches your vision.
- Guru. Post your design brief on this platform and let pre-screened experts pitch why you should choose them to design your trade show materials.

AI Platforms

Simplify your trade show prep with AI — design, automate, and enhance graphics, banners, logos, and marketing content.
- Fotor AI Poster Maker. Using this platform allows you to whip up a poster in minutes. Pick a template, customize it, and download your print-ready design.
- Designs.ai. Generate professional marketing graphics and booth layouts quickly with this platform.
- Simplified. All your trade show design and content, done in a snap. Consider this AI studio as your content creation and marketing toolkit.
- Looka. Start with a logo, end with a brand suite. Looka makes creating branded assets easy with over 300 templates.
- Kittl. Kittl brings advanced AI tools and customizable templates together — perfect for high-impact trade show graphics.
